Understanding ABA Therapist Salaries

When considering a career as an Applied Behavior Analysis (ABA) therapist, it's important to have a clear understanding of the salaries associated with this profession. ABA therapists in New Mexico can expect to earn an average annual salary ranging from approximately $45,000 to $60,000, depending on various factors such as education, experience, and location within the state [1].

Overview of ABA Therapy Salaries

The average salary range for ABA therapists in New Mexico can provide a helpful overview of the earning potential in this field. Entry-level ABA therapists typically earn between $35,000 and $45,000 per year, while experienced ABA therapists can expect to earn between $45,000 and $60,000 per year. These figures may vary based on factors such as educational qualifications, certifications, years of experience, and the specific location within New Mexico.

It's worth noting that the average annual salary for ABA therapists in New Mexico is approximately $45,000 to $60,000 [3]. However, it's important to remember that individual salaries can differ based on various factors. Furthermore, the salary of an ABA therapist in New Mexico may differ from the national average due to localized economic factors.

According to Cross River Therapy, ABA therapists in New Mexico earn an average of $36,794 per year, which is lower than the national average salary of $46,301 per year for ABA therapists. This equates to an hourly wage of approximately $18, which is about two and a half times the national minimum wage. It's important to note that New Mexico ranks 44th out of 50 states in terms of ABA therapist salaries.

For Registered Behavior Technicians (RBTs) in New Mexico, the average hourly wage is $17.77, equivalent to an annual salary of $36,961. This is higher than the U.S. national average RBT salary of $33,115 per year. The hourly wage for RBTs in New Mexico can range from $14.39 to $21.95, depending on factors such as experience and location.

ABA Therapist Salary Statistics

When it comes to ABA therapist salaries in New Mexico, it's essential to look at the current salary data and compare it to the national average.

Current Salary Data

According to the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S), experienced board-certified behavior analysts (BCBA®s) in New Mexico can earn salaries as high as $101,980 per year. However, the average salary for ABA therapists in New Mexico is $36,794 per year, which is less than the national average ABA therapist salary of $46,301 per year.

For BCBA therapists in New Mexico, the average annual salary is $77,310, with salaries ranging from $61,873 to $96,598 depending on the city of employment and experience level. It's important to note that these figures may vary based on factors such as education, certifications, and years of experience.

RBTs (Registered Behavior Technicians) in New Mexico earn an average hourly rate of $17.77, which equates to an annual salary of $36,961. This is higher than the national average RBT salary of $33,115 per year. The hourly wages for RBTs in New Mexico can range from $14.39 to $21.95, depending on experience and location.

National Comparison

When comparing ABA therapist salaries in New Mexico to the national average, it's evident that New Mexico ranks 44th out of 50 states in terms of earnings. ABA therapists in New Mexico earn about $18 per hour, which is approximately two and a half times the national minimum wage.

It's worth noting that the earnings for ABA therapists can be influenced by factors such as education, certifications, experience levels, and geographic location. Employers in different cities in New Mexico offer varying salaries to RBTs, with Los Alamos and Santa Fe providing higher average hourly rates of $19.67 and $19.55, respectively. On the other hand, Rio Rancho and Alamogordo have average hourly rates ranging from $17.40 to $17.41 for RBTs.
